Cette bibliothèque est une extension de la bibliothèque powerbi-client. Alors que la bibliothèque client powerbi permet d'intégrer des rapports Power BI dans vos applications, la création de rapports powerbi permet de modifier les rapports Power BI par programmation.
Consultez le wiki powerbi-client pour plus de détails sur l'intégration de rapports Power BI.
Consultez le wiki powerbi-report-authoring pour plus de détails sur la création de rapports Power BI dans une session d'intégration.
Installer à partir de NPM :
npm install --save powerbi-report-authoring
Idéalement, vous utiliseriez le chargeur de module ou l'étape de compilation pour importer à l'aide de modules ES6 comme :
import 'powerbi-report-authoring' ;
Cependant, la bibliothèque est exportée en tant que module universel et le script powerbi-report-authoring.js peut être inclus avant la fermeture de la balise </body>
de vos applications et après avoir inclus powerbi-client comme :
< script src =" <path>/powerbi-client/dist/powerbi.js " > </ script >
< script src =" <path>/powerbi-report-authoring/dist/powerbi-report-authoring.js " > </ script >
Lorsqu'elle est incluse directement, la bibliothèque étend les classes et les interfaces de la bibliothèque « powerbi-client ».
Ce projet a adopté le code de conduite Microsoft Open Source. Pour plus d’informations, consultez la FAQ sur le code de conduite ou contactez [email protected] pour toute question ou commentaire supplémentaire.
Ce projet accueille les contributions et suggestions. La plupart des contributions nécessitent que vous acceptiez un contrat de licence de contributeur (CLA) déclarant que vous avez le droit de nous accorder, et que vous nous accordez effectivement, le droit d'utiliser votre contribution. Pour plus de détails, visitez https://cla.microsoft.com.
Lorsque vous soumettez une pull request, un robot CLA déterminera automatiquement si vous devez fournir un CLA et décorera le PR de manière appropriée (par exemple, étiquette, commentaire). Suivez simplement les instructions fournies par le bot. Vous n’aurez besoin de le faire qu’une seule fois pour tous les dépôts utilisant notre CLA.
Ce projet a adopté le code de conduite Microsoft Open Source. Pour plus d’informations, consultez la FAQ sur le code de conduite ou contactez [email protected] pour toute question ou commentaire supplémentaire.